Who makes Vanguard windows?
The manufacturer of Vanguard Windows is Sunrise Windows. Founded in 1994, Sunrise Windows began making a name for themselves in large part due to their innovative designs, attention to detail, and the quality of the craftsmanship. Today, their windows are sold in 37 states and across parts of Canada.
Since Sunrise Windows opened their doors in 1994, they have earned numerous awards and garnered attention from the U.S. government’s Energy Star program. In 2021, Vanguard windows were named some of the most efficient windows in the Vertical Slider, Horizontal Slider, Casement Style, and Fixed/Picture window categories. The Vanguard series has some of the lowest air infiltration rates in the industry. Plus, all their frames are filled with energy saving and sound deadening foam.
